Senate presidency: Ilorin emirate wants end to 'marginalization'
The aspiration of Senator Bukola Saraki to preside over the 8th senate has received a boost yesterday with the Ilorin Emirate Descendants' Progressive Union (IEDPU) in Kwara State, saying the state's former governor is eminently qualified to occupy the position.
IEDPU is the apex organization for all socio-cultural associations in Ilorin Emirate comprising five local governments of the state. National President of the union, Alhaji AbdulHamid Adi, alongside the National Secretary, Dr. Hamzat Abdulraheem at a press conference decried what the group called the marginalization of Ilorin and Kwara state in north-central region.
"While the old Benue Plateau has produced the longest serving head of state, three senate presidents including the incumbent, the small part of old North-western state (now Niger) has produced two heads of state, it is only old Kwara State which makes up Kwara and Kogi that has not been fortunate and opportune to occupy such exalted positions," the national president said.
Adi said senator Saraki has governed the "heterogeneous" state for eight years where he performed creditably well even as he also led the governors' forum which he took to an enviable position. "We are therefore deeply concerned that within northern political arrangement to which Ilorin Emirate squarely belongs with all commitment and loyalty, the area is continuously being marginalized for unspecified reasons.
He said athough IEDPU is apolitical and would remain so for the development of its people, it is however incumbent on it to react to issues affecting the community and the future generation. He added that Saraki like his father, late strongman of Kwara politics, Dr. Olusola Saraki, is "a bridge builder, highly detribalized and listening politician."
